def make_dx_dy_ellipse(imageset, phi, l1, l2, centre_xy):
    detector = imageset.get_detector()

    # Get fast and slow axes from the first panel. These will form the X and Y
    # directions for the Cartesian coordinates of the correction map
    p0 = detector[0]
    f0, s0 = matrix.col(p0.get_fast_axis()), matrix.col(p0.get_slow_axis())

    # Get the lab coordinate of the centre of the ellipse
    topleft = matrix.col(p0.get_pixel_lab_coord((0, 0)))
    mid = topleft + centre_xy[0] * f0 + centre_xy[1] * s0

    # Get matrix describing the elliptical distortion
    M = ellipse_matrix_form(phi, l1, l2)

    distortion_map_x = []
    distortion_map_y = []

    for panel in detector:
        size_x, size_y = panel.get_pixel_size()
        nx, ny = panel.get_image_size()
        dx = flex.double(flex.grid(nx, ny), 0.0)
        dy = flex.double(flex.grid(nx, ny), 0.0)
        elt = 0
        for j in range(ny):
            for i in range(nx):
                # Get the X,Y coordinate of this pixel in the frame of the correction
                # map, which has its origin at the centre of the ellipse and is aligned
                # along fast, slow of the first panel.
                lab = matrix.col(panel.get_pixel_lab_coord((i + 0.5, j + 0.5)))
                offset = lab - mid
                x = offset.dot(f0)  # undistorted X coordinate (mm)
                y = offset.dot(s0)  # undistorted Y coordinate (mm)
                distort = M * matrix.col((x, y))  # distorted by ellipse matrix

                # store correction in units of the pixel size
                dx[elt] = (x - distort[0]) / size_x
                dy[elt] = (y - distort[1]) / size_y
                elt += 1
        # Add results for this panel
        distortion_map_x.append(dx)
        distortion_map_y.append(dy)

    distortion_map_x = tuple(distortion_map_x)
    distortion_map_y = tuple(distortion_map_y)

    return distortion_map_x, distortion_map_y

    def unrestrained_setting(self):
        """ Calculate the basis vectors from N spots using numpy. This is equation 5 in
  Brewster et. al 2015.
  @return a cctbx crystal_orientation object
  """
        from dials.array_family import flex
        from scitbx.matrix import sqr
        import numpy as np

        if len(self.miller_indices) < 3:
            return None

        N = self.miller_indices.size()

        hkl = self.miller_indices.as_double()
        hkl.reshape(flex.grid((N, 3)))
        hkl = hkl.as_numpy_array()

        xyz = self.u_vectors.as_double()
        xyz.reshape(flex.grid((N, 3)))
        xyz = xyz.as_numpy_array()

        try:
            result = np.linalg.lstsq(hkl, xyz)
        except Exception as e:
            print "Exception while calculating basis vectors: %s" % e.message
            return None

        solution, self.residuals, rank, singular = result[0], result[
            1], result[2], result[3]
        if len(self.residuals) == 0:
            self.residuals = [0, 0,
                              0]  # happens when only 3 spots in the max clique

        #print "Summed squared residuals of x,y,z for %d spots in 1/angstroms: %.7f, %.7f, %.7f"%(N,self.residuals[0],self.residuals[1],self.residuals[2])
        Amatrix = sqr(solution.flatten()).transpose()

        # Johan believes this can happen if there aren't 3 hkls that aren't co-linear (IIRC)
        if Amatrix.determinant() <= 0:
            return None

        from cctbx import crystal_orientation
        ori = crystal_orientation.crystal_orientation(
            Amatrix, crystal_orientation.basis_type.reciprocal)
        return ori
